Description

DIM is an that app allows you to manage all items across your guardians and even your vault. You can create and equip saved loadouts for easy gear swapping without having to ever step near a vault again. You can also transfer an item from one guardian to another without having to move it to the vault first.

Xbox Live authentication
PlayStation authentication
Search for anything in your inventory
Move items directly to another character
Automatically moves items out of the way if the destination is full
Move armor, weapons, materials, consumables
Max light in a single action
Create loadouts (pre-define item sets to move in a single action)

**Important Note** Bungie only allows one move per second so it will still take a few seconds to transfer your entire inventory BUT you do not need to visit the vault to get your gear. Example: Moving your unequipped helmet to the vault, then moving it to another guardian, then equipping it on the new guardian would take 3 moves and therefore 3 seconds.
